How long can the menstrual period be delayed at most?

Delayed menstruation will not only affect women's mood, but in serious cases it may also cause a lot of harm to women's bodies. However, there is no need to worry too much about this, because it is normal for menstruation to be delayed for a few days, and it will not cause any impact on your health. So how long does it take for menstruation to be delayed to be considered normal? Under normal circumstances, a delay of one week in the menstrual cycle is still considered normal. But the prerequisite is that your menstrual cycle has always been stable and regular. The normal menstrual cycle is about 28 days. The female menstrual cycle is between 23 and 30 days, the menstrual period lasts 3 to 7 days, and some menstrual cycles are more than 45 days. As long as the cycle is regular, it is normal. In clinical practice, a delay of 7 to 10 days is usually considered to be pregnancy or other problems with the body, but this is not always the case.

If you encounter delayed menstruation, don't have to be too stressed. You should have a regular diet and keep warm. If your period is seriously delayed, see a doctor immediately to avoid delaying treatment. Many people are prone to taking medicine indiscriminately when they are angry. It is recommended that you do not take medicine indiscriminately when you encounter the problem of delayed menstruation, so as to avoid further confusion and make it more difficult to recover.
